In this special episode of The Game Changers, to celebrate the launch of ‘Game On’, we turn the tables and Sue Anstiss is interviewed by the rather brilliant Hannah Wilkes from Sky Sports.
In another first, the podcast is recorded in front of a live audience at  Leaders Week in London.

Sue shares much about her own relationship with sport, along with the joys & challenges across her career from sports marketing with Gatorade in the 90’s, dealing with redundancy, building a sports PR agency & then launching Fearless Women. 

Sue talks about the history & impact of the Women’s Sport Trust, what’s happening in women’s sport right now and what needs to change in the future. 
From inequality in pay and board diversity through to investment, visibility and fan engagement, it’s a conversation that addresses so much that’s happening in women’s sport today.
Sue was also shortlisted this week as a Changemaker in The Sunday Times Sportswomen of The Year Awards and is author of Game On: The Unstoppable Rise of Women's Sport. In 2020 she Co-founded the Women's Sport Collective a community network for women working in sport its free to join.
